Reese Witherspoon and AI: A Call to Action
Recently, actress Reese Witherspoon took to Instagram to encourage her millions of followers to engage more deeply in learning about artificial intelligence. In a video, she emphasized the importance for women to familiarize themselves with this rapidly expanding technology, concluding with a call to action to learn AI alongside her.
However, her initiative has not been without criticism. Reese Witherspoon received thousands of comments criticizing her for her lack of sensitivity towards issues such as environmental impact, data center critiques, and inherent biases in AI.
Nevertheless, Witherspoon highlighted a real issue: the growing gender gap in the field of artificial intelligence. The mixed reaction to her message may reveal deeper reasons explaining why this gap persists. If even Elle Woods, the iconic character from Legally Blonde, cannot mobilize millennial women, who can?
Women and Technology: A Persistent Gap
Recent research shows that women tend to be more cautious about risks than men, making them more hesitant to adopt AI, especially when its economic and societal implications remain unclear. Women perceive AI as riskier, particularly when its economic and societal effects are uncertain. Furthermore, the underrepresentation of women in the tech sector is alarming. By 2025, they will make up only about a quarter of the global tech workforce, and less than one-fifth will hold leadership positions. This disparity is exacerbated by the fact that men apply for jobs even if they meet only 60% of the qualifications, while women wait to meet 100% of the criteria before applying.
Gender diversity in the tech sector is crucial, but it is only part of the problem. The use of AI across society is also at stake. A meta-analysis from Harvard Business School, conducted in April, examined 18 studies covering over 143,000 individuals in 25 countries, revealing that women are 22% less likely to use generative AI compared to men.
Moreover, a Deloitte study from November 2024 showed that AI adoption decreases with age, and the gender gap is particularly pronounced among individuals aged 45 and older.
A report from recruitment firm Randstad, published a year ago, revealed that 71% of skilled AI workers are men, compared to only 29% women, a gap of 42 points. Men are also more likely to receive AI training from their employers (35% versus 27% for women), and women are largely underrepresented in generative AI skills (69% versus 31%).
Michael Morris, Global Head of Platform and Talent at Randstad, told CNET that women represent the largest pool of underutilized talent in the professional workforce. He emphasizes that the skills required for high-risk roles, such as relationship management, operational coordination, ethical reasoning, and stakeholder communication, are precisely those that new roles in the AI era demand.
However, acquiring these skills is not always straightforward for some women, particularly mothers. Morris insists that employers must integrate AI learning into the work framework rather than imposing it outside office hours, a time when many women often have more responsibilities than their male counterparts.
Organizations that are making the most progress view AI literacy as a collective responsibility rather than an individual one. Although women are less present in core technical roles, adjacent jobs to AI could offer transition opportunities. This includes areas such as AI ethics and governance, AI in healthcare, education and customer experience, as well as product and operations roles involving AI implementation and data analysis with a focus on social impact.
Barriers to Women's Adoption of AI
Lakma Algewatthage, a lecturer in entrepreneurial management at the Australian Institute of Business, identifies several factors contributing to the gender gap in AI adoption, including access, socialization, stereotypes, and organizational support.
She points out that lack of time is a significant and often underestimated factor. Women continue to bear a disproportionate share of family and household responsibilities, leaving them with less time to explore emerging technologies, take training, or build their confidence through experimentation.
According to Algewatthage, AI literacy and adoption do not develop through mere one-time exposure. They require ongoing practice, curiosity, and reflection, all of which demand time.
In her role as a lecturer, Algewatthage observes that women are less interested in using AI solely to produce results, preferring to understand how to use it effectively and authentically in their own professional contexts.
This reflects a strong desire not only to adopt AI but also to develop the judgment and confidence necessary to use it meaningfully. When women learn to evaluate and apply AI responsibly, rather than simply learning how to use it, they become significantly more confident and ready to engage with the technology.
Ultimately, closing the gender gap involves rethinking learning experiences to foster critical judgment, ethical decision-making, and lifelong adaptability.
The Importance of Community Support
Community-based learning, flexible access, and visible role models are essential levers to encourage more women to engage in AI, as seen in other fields such as STEM and finance.
Elizabeth Ngonzi, an executive advisor in AI, board member of the American Society for AI, and assistant professor at New York University, stresses the urgency of closing this gap before it turns into a larger economic divide.
She emphasizes that employers should integrate AI literacy into paid work time, rather than viewing it as an additional burden. Leaders should make access to tools, training, and use cases an integral part of workforce development, particularly in functions where women are concentrated.
This could involve designing adoption around real workflows, making experimentation feel useful. Ngonzi encourages mothers and caregivers to start using AI for everyday tasks they already manage, such as scheduling, pickups, and meal planning.
This makes AI immediately useful, helps reduce mental load, and boosts the confidence they can bring to work.
